Morning
Start your day with a stroll down Rainbow Row , a series of colorful historic homes on East Bay Street. Snap some photos and admire the charming architecture.
Afternoon
Visit the Patriots Point Naval & Maritime Museum , which is home to the USS Yorktown aircraft carrier and several other naval vessels. Explore the exhibits and learn about the history of the U.S. Navy.
Evening
Take a guided tour of the Edmondston-Alston House , a historic mansion that offers stunning views of Charleston Harbor. Learn about the house's history and its connection to the Civil War.

Morning
Explore the beautiful grounds of Drayton Hall , a preserved plantation house that dates back to the 18th century. Take a guided tour to learn about the history of the plantation and the people who lived there.
Afternoon
Visit the Circular Congregational Church , one of the oldest continuously worshiping congregations in the South. Take a walk through the churchyard and admire the historic gravestones.
Evening
Attend a service or concert at St. Michael's Church , a historic Episcopal church that dates back to 1751. Admire the beautiful architecture and listen to the church's renowned choir.

Morning
Start your day with a visit to Charleston Waterfront Park , a beautiful park that offers stunning views of the Cooper River and the iconic Arthur Ravenel Jr. Bridge. Take a leisurely stroll along the promenade and enjoy the fresh air.
Afternoon
Take a boat tour to Fort Sumter , the site where the first shots of the Civil War were fired. Learn about the history of the fort and its role in the war.
Evening
Explore the Old Exchange & Provost Dungeon , a historic building that served as a customs house, a prison, and a meeting place during the colonial era. Take a guided tour to learn about its fascinating history.

Morning
Take a ferry to Fort Sumter National Monument and spend the morning exploring the fort and its exhibits. Learn about the events leading up to the Civil War and the significance of the fort.
Afternoon
Visit the Charleston City Market , a historic market that has been operating since the 1800s. Browse the stalls and shops for unique souvenirs, handmade crafts, and local food.
Evening
Attend a service or concert at St. Philips Church , one of the oldest churches in Charleston. Admire the beautiful architecture and listen to the church's renowned choir.

Morning
Start your day with a visit to The Battery and White Point Garden , a historic park that offers panoramic views of Charleston Harbor. Take a walk along the waterfront and admire the historic mansions.
Afternoon
Take a tour of Boone Hall Plantation & Gardens , one of America's oldest working plantations. Learn about the history of the plantation and its role in the South's agricultural past.
Evening
Visit the Heyward-Washington House , a historic house museum that showcases Charleston's colonial history. Take a guided tour to learn about the house's famous residents and their impact on American history.
